
A report from the Bureau of Transportation Statistics shows the
average domestic airfare for the north Alabama city cost $471 in
the second quarter of this year. That's $68 higher than the
second-place city, Grand Rapids, Mich.
Pensacola Gulf Coast Regional Airport has the 8th highest airfares in the country (average of $371.86)
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port is 68th (average $278.65)
Mobile Regional Airport was not part of the survey.
Atlantic City, N.J., had the lowest average cost for an airplane
ticket, at $185.
None of the prices include extra charges like bag fees. The
statistics are for one-way and round-trip tickets.
